服务器bt宝塔 网站异地备份
服务器bt宝塔 网站异地备份
2024-11-12 10:28
BT宝塔网站数据异地备份
对于绝大部分用户来说,不管是本地磁盘的数据,还是服务器、数据库等重要的内容,做好数据备份固然重要,但是及时地去做好数据异地备份也是值得考虑的!
什么是异地备份?
异地备份是一种数据备份策略,指的是将数据备份到一个与原数据存储位置相隔较远的地方,例如外部云存储COS、外部服务器FTP存储。与本地服务器分开存储,当本地服务器故障也可以轻松找回重要数据。
这种备份策略的主要目的是在发生灾难性事件(如火灾、洪水、地震等)或数据丢失的情况下,保护数据免受损害。通过将备份存储在远离主数据中心的地点,可以确保备份数据在主数据中心的损失或损坏时仍然可用。异地备份通常用于企业级数据存储和备份方案,以确保数据的安全和完整。
怎么做异地备份?
腾讯云COS存储自动备份宝塔网站与数据库 操作教程
https://www.bilibili.com/video/BV1ji421f7Te/如果你会其它的也可以,比如阿里云COS备份,七牛云备份,或者 谷歌COS云备份,或者外部FTP存储备份!
下面是一些相关知识(有时间选看):
为什么需要进行异地备份?
灾难恢复
异地备份有助于在发生灾难性事件(如火灾、洪水、地震等)时进行数据恢复。在这种情况下,原数据存储地点可能受到严重损害,导致无法访问或恢复数据。而异地备份可以确保在主数据中心无法使用的情况下,备份数据仍然可用。
防止数据丢失
硬件故障、软件故障、人为操作失误等都可能导致数据丢失。异地备份可以确保在发生这些情况时,备份数据仍然可用,从而减少数据丢失的风险。
提高数据安全性
将数据备份到远程地点,可以减少对单一数据中心的依赖,降低因数据中心安全问题导致的数据泄露风险。
遵守法规要求
某些行业和地区的法规要求组织定期进行异地备份,以确保数据的安全和完整。
提高业务连续性
在发生数据丢失或损坏的情况下,异地备份可以帮助组织尽快恢复业务运行,减少停机时间,降低损失。
如何选择合适的异地备份解决方案?
数据量
根据组织的数据量选择合适的备份解决方案。对于大量数据的备份,可能需要使用具有更高存储容量和传输速度的解决方案。
传输速度
选择具有较高传输速度的备份解决方案,以减少备份所需的时间。这可以通过使用高速网络、磁盘备份等技术实现。
成本
考虑异地备份解决方案的成本,包括硬件、软件、网络带宽和存储费用。选择一个在预算范围内且性价比高的解决方案。
可靠性
选择具有高可靠性的备份解决方案,确保在发生故障时能够自动切换到备用方案,以避免数据丢失。
安全性
确保所选的异地备份解决方案具有足够的安全措施,以保护备份数据免受未经授权的访问和篡改。
易用性
选择易于安装、配置和维护的备份解决方案,以便组织能够更高效地管理备份过程。
合规性
确保所选的异地备份解决方案符合行业和地区的法规要求,如数据隐私法规、审计要求等。
技术支持
选择提供良好技术支持和培训的备份解决方案提供商,以便在遇到问题时能够及时获得帮助。
可扩展性
选择一个具有良好可扩展性的备份解决方案,以便在组织需求发生变化时能够轻松调整备份策略。
如何设置和配置异地备份?
确定备份策略
你需要确定你的异地备份策略。这包括备份频率、备份数据类型、备份存储位置等。
选择备份工具
根据你的需求和策略,选择合适的备份工具。这可以是基于主机的备份工具、基于存储系统的备份工具,或者基于云的备份服务。
配置备份工具
根据你的备份策略,配置备份工具。这可能包括设置备份时间、备份路径、备份数据等。
测试备份
在正式进行异地备份之前,进行测试备份以确保备份工具的配置正确,并且可以成功备份数据。
监控备份
备份完成后,你需要监控备份数据以确保其可用性和完整性。如果发现任何问题,应及时解决。
异地备份的数据如何加密保护?
为了确保异地备份数据的安全性和隐私性,可以对数据进行加密保护。以下是几种常见的加密方法:
加密传输
在数据传输过程中使用加密技术,确保数据在传输过程中不被窃取或篡改。例如,可以使用SSL/TLS协议对数据进行加密传输。
文件级加密
对备份文件进行加密,即使数据被窃取,也无法在不具备密钥的情况下解密和使用。可以使用AES、DES等加密算法对文件进行加密。
磁盘级加密
对存储备份数据的磁盘进行加密,确保数据在磁盘上也是加密的。这样可以防止未经授权的访问,即使磁盘丢失或被盗,数据仍然是安全的。
数据中心级加密
在数据中心级别对数据进行加密,确保在整个备份过程中数据都是加密的。这可以使用VPN、VLAN等技术实现。
密钥管理
对加密密钥进行管理,确保密钥的安全性和可用性。可以使用密钥管理系统(KMS)、硬件安全模块(HSM)等技术管理密钥。
访问控制
实施严格的访问控制策略,确保只有具备相应权限的人员能够访问和解密备份数据。
如何确保异地备份的数据完整性?
确保异地备份数据完整性是备份策略的重要目标。以下是一些建议,可以帮助你确保异地备份数据的完整性:
使用可靠的备份工具
选择经过验证的、可靠的备份工具,这些工具通常具有数据完整性检查功能,可以确保备份数据的一致性和准确性。
验证备份数据
定期对备份数据进行验证,以确保其完整性和准确性。这可以通过比较原始数据和备份数据、使用数据完整性检查工具等方法实现。
使用数据完整性检查工具
使用数据完整性检查工具(如MD5、SHA-1等)对备份数据进行校验,以确保数据在传输和存储过程中没有被篡改。
监控备份过程
监控备份过程,确保备份任务成功完成,没有出现任何错误。如果发现任何问题,应及时解决。
定期测试备份恢复
定期测试备份恢复过程,以确保备份数据可以在需要时成功恢复。这可以帮助你发现备份过程中的问题,并及时解决。
保持备份软件更新
确保备份软件的版本是最新的,以便获取最新的安全补丁和功能更新。这可以帮助你防止因软件漏洞导致的备份数据损坏或丢失。
遵循最佳实践
遵循备份和恢复的最佳实践,如使用可靠的存储介质、避免同时进行大量备份任务等。
如何从异地备份中恢复数据?
从异地备份中恢复数据通常需要以下几个步骤:
确认恢复需求
确定需要恢复的数据类型和范围。这可以帮助你更好地规划恢复过程,避免不必要的数据丢失。
激活异地备份
根据你的备份策略,激活异地备份。这可能涉及到将备份数据从远程存储位置传输到主数据中心或者直接在备份位置进行恢复。
选择恢复工具
选择适合你的备份工具和平台进行数据恢复。这些工具通常可以与备份软件兼容,方便你在恢复过程中操作。
配置恢复工具
根据你的恢复需求,配置恢复工具。这可能包括设置恢复路径、恢复选项、恢复时间等。
测试恢复数据
在正式恢复数据之前,进行测试恢复以确保恢复工具的设置正确,并且可以成功恢复数据。这可以帮助你避免在正式恢复过程中出现问题。
正式恢复数据
在完成测试恢复后,正式恢复所需的数据。这将把备份数据恢复到你的主数据中心或指定的位置。
检查数据完整性
在恢复完成后,检查恢复的数据的完整性 和准确性。确保备份数据在恢复过程中没有被丢失或损坏。
更新备份策略
根据恢复过程的经验和结果,更新备份策略。这可能包括更改备份频率、优化备份流程、升级备份设备等。
异地备份是否需要与本地备份同时进行?
异地备份是否需要与本地备份同时进行,取决于具体需求和场景。以下是一些建议:
同城备份
将生产中心的数据备份在本地的容灾备份机房中。这种备份方式速度相对较快,建议在备份时同时进行接管。但缺点是一旦发生大灾大难,将无法保证本地容灾备份机房中的数据和系统仍可用。
异地备份
通过互联网TCP/IP协议,将生产中心的数据备份到异地。备份时需要注意“一个三”和“三个不原则”,必须备份到300公里以外,并且不能在同一地震带,不能在同地电网,不能在同一江河流域。这样即使发生大灾大难,也可以在异地进行数据回退。当然,异地备份,如果想做接管需要专线连接,一般需要在同一网段内才能实现业务的接管。
两地三中心
建立起“两地三中心”的模式,即做同城备份也做异地备份,这样数据的安全性会高得多。
异地备份的数据如何进行压缩以节省存储空间?
对异地备份的数据进行压缩可以有效地节省存储空间,降低备份成本。以下是几种常见的压缩方法:
文件级压缩
在备份过程中,对单个文件进行压缩。这可以使用诸如gzip、bzip2、zip等压缩算法实现。这些算法通常具有较高的压缩比,但压缩和解